Fire Marshal Urges Caution With Fireworks
Wildfire danger is high in the county and Socorro County Fire Marshal Fred Hollis urges residents to use adequate precautions when lighting fireworks in the next couple of weeks.
In a special meeting Hollis called at the County Annex building Tuesday, city, state and federal agencies discussed fireworks and the increased danger of wildfires.
Cindy Wolfe of the Cibola National Forest's Ranger Station in Magdalena said it's important for the public to keep fireworks safety in mind.
"It is very dry now, and according to the weather service the monsoons will be late this season," Wolfe said. "In Magdalena we're already hearing fireworks going off, and everyone needs to be aware of the danger of incendiary devices landing in fields and setting off a grass fire."
